Female Airsofters - 24 Hour Milsim Essentials

So since going to my first ever 24 hour MilSim last year I have been thinking of making a post about what I would consider essentials for women to take with them. The reason for this post is purely because I had no idea what to pack or even what to expect at a 24 hour MilSim and I couldn’t for the life of me find anything on the internet to help me. There is no denying that MilSim style ops are different for women because we have different needs to men and this is reflected in the differences in kit that we take. Therefore I hope this sheds a bit of light on what I would consider necessary items for a MilSim but, of course, this is only my opinion and these may differ from person to person.

Baby wipes

Baby wipes are my holy grail product when packing for a MilSim. They are a great all-round item that can be used to remove make up, as hygiene wipes and also to give your body a quick wipe down during an Op. When there are no showers or not time for a shower, I still want to feel fresh and not smell sweaty and nasty so these do a really good and quick job and make you feel fresh and clean again. Not only can they be used for the body but they can also be used to clean your gear and boots.

Dry Shampoo

My next must have item is dry shampoo! There are loads of different brands of dry shampoo out there and they all have a wide range of products for different hair colours, different looks and a huge range of fragrances to choose from. As I now have shorter hair I tend to only use a small amount of dry shampoo just to make my hair look fresh. If you are one of those ladies that wears a helmet this is a must for you due to sweating a little bit more. However, even if a helmet is not involved, sweat, wind and rain can also make your hair look greasy and dry shampoo really keeps your hair in check after just a few spritz.

Lip balm

I carry lip balm with me wherever I go. I don’t tend to get dry or chapped lips but when I do they can get quite bad. Lip balm is good for the prolonged cold and wind exposure at MilSim events. Vaseline is also a good item to have if you prefer that to lip balm as it can be used for dry or chapped skin on your hands also, which I do tend to struggle with.

Simple Kind to Skin moisturiser

I struggle with dry skin and I use this moisturiser within my daily skin care routine. I love this moisturiser because it is light (although a rich version of this moisturiser is available) and absorbs into the skin quickly. It keeps your skin hydrated for up to 12 hours but I always find a top up throughout the day helps to keep my skin feeling moisturised. I don’t find this moisturiser greasy at all which is a bonus for people with blemish prone skin. It is also a really good moisturiser for sensitive skin so really it is a good all-rounder.

Deodorant

Next up in deodorant! When packing for a MilSim I prefer to pack a roll on rather than a spray. One of my favourite deodorant is the NIVEA Pearl & Beauty Deodorant Roll-on. I love this deodorant for use at MilSims. It’s fragrant and lasts for up to 24 hours, and the roll on rather than the spray means I’m not choking my team mates with the smell of deodorant.

Shewee

Yes you read that right a Shewee. I personally don’t own one of these but it might be a purchase in the future if I attend more MilSims. I have heard a lot of great things about this product and they are perfect for when there are no portaloos (or if the poortaloos are that bad you can’t bring yourself to use them). It’s a lot easier for men when nature calls and so this could make it a lot easier for women to go to the loo.

There are also lots of other items in my kit bag that are pretty self explanatory and basic such as hand sanitiser and a hairbrush etc .
